1. Rearranging Furniture

Yes, it is tempting to completely revamp your space and change the furniture of your house but remember, sometimes it's not the space that needs new furniture. Instead, a new arrangement can also help you change the whole ambiance.

You can think of rearranging the sofas in the living room or shuffle the pieces a bit by bringing a sofa chair from the rooms to the living room. You can also make it spacious by rearranging the positioning of the sofas. Before you go out shopping, thinking of shopping at home first. Trust our word for it; it is going to make a big difference.

2. Repurpose Furniture and Accessories

If you think furniture cannot be rearranged at your place, don't lose hope! Another thing that you can do with the furniture is repurposing it. Yes, you can use that old, worn-out table as your new dining table simply by painting it.

Try to find furniture pieces at your house which you can alter and modify a bit to repurpose it while giving a whole new look. You can repaint or refinish a wooden table and use it as a desk. You can even add an ottoman in the corner and use it as a mat at prayer times .

Some of the few ideas to repurpose your existing pieces are:

• Make a book rack from dresser drawers.
• Use old shelves for dresser
• Make a vanity using dresser shelves
• Changing a side-table into a sitting stool or ottoman

3. Shop Secondhand

Ever considered thrifting? You would be surprised to find the most gorgeous pieces from garage sales and flea markets at an amazing price. You can buy secondhand things and modify them as you wish or even use them as they are if they go with your interior. You can save up on a lot by shopping second hand and repurposing those pieces into your house. Even experimenting with secondhand items is easy and can be pocket-friendly.

4. Use Paint

Sometimes small changes can create a big impact. If you have had your walls painted the same color for a long time, then simply changing the paint of your walls can create a huge impact and completely uplift the ambiance of your house. Try considering lively colors for a spacious feeling in your living room. This is one way of uplifting the outlook of your house and add more style to it. You can use different techniques of painting, including stripes, polka dots, ombre, stenciling, or sponging.

5. Use Paper

Wallpapers are also an inexpensive way to add more style and uplift the outlook of your walls. You can use different colors and patterns depending upon the look and feel of your rooms. Not only are they cost-effective but easy to install and clean as well. An easier solution to changing the walls without the hassle of paint, you can use Wallpaper in Nooks and Cabinets, tiled backsplash, on furniture or headboards to highlight the pieces without spending a lot of money.

6. Play with Fabric

Other than changing the color of walls, you can also play around with the colors of fabrics in the rooms. The fabric items, including beddings, cushions, carpets, curtains, etc., switching up the colors of fabric on your house can make a big difference in the overall look and won't even cost you a lot.

7. Woodwork

Woodwork details look beautiful and give a pretty-looking feel to the exterior of your house. You can add a few wooden details to your house without having to spend a lot of money on it. This detailing can be done on a basic budget with the help of a few skilled workers or even yourself if you know how to work with wood. You can try base molding, chair rails, wainscoting, and crown modeling at home for a refreshed outlook.

8. Details

Sometimes improving the smaller details can create a huge change in your house. Consider putting efforts into the details of your house and change the things that look worn out for a fresh outlook. Changing cabinet pulls, replacing your faucets, adding lights, hanging lamps, adding accessories can make a huge difference in the ambiance of the house without spending a hefty amount on it.

9. Make Use Of Plants

Have you considered using indoor plants to uplift the mood of your living room? Plants require effort and attention but add a very refreshing feel to the inside of the house. You can add a few indoor plants at the corners of your living room or even bedroom to give a more natural and subtle look to the house. Indoor plants won't even cost you a lot and can be placed in pretty DIY wooden planters, which you can paint to match the interior.

10. Adding Affordable Artwork

To add a little style to the walls, you can hang up some art pieces which aren't too pricey. You can purchase printable sceneries and panting and get them framed yourself to make it affordable. The pages of a colorful calendar, pictures cut out of magazines, or completed jigsaw puzzles can also be used as an alternative to wall hangings.
